    Hi! I'm getting my first Sedum Adolphii, it will be a small plant. Do you recommend indirect sunlight first or direct sunlight? I'm afraid of the sun burning the leaves, around 1pm it gets hot.

    • @LushGardener
      @LushGardener  หลายเดือนก่อน

      oh wow thats exciting ...no sudden exposure to direct sunlight ....one week indirect but bright light with good intensity and then slow introduction to morning direct sunlight start with early morning 1 hour direct sunlight which is mild and slowly increase 1 hr each day ...no direct sunlight post 11 am

    I'm sorry, I didn't quite get if this plant can be kept indoors. I live in Canada....cold winters . And actually i thought it was a house succulent and rhat's why I bought it!

    • @LushGardener
      @LushGardener  ปีที่แล้ว

      this succulent is best if grown outdoors in morning direct sunlight for 5-6 hours …they also have a tendency to handle afternoon direct sun if acclimated properly…but yes Canada during winters I don’t think they are frost hardy …you will have to put them below a grow light…otherwise it will turn green and start to get leggy ( stretched ) …there will be a lot of gap in between each leaf …so in general no this not a house plant 😞 but you can keep them under grow lights during winters and during summers put them out but don’t forget to acclimate them
